Reproducible and Easy Automated Purification
18 Apr 2006: Eppendorf AG describe an automated method for the purification of plant genomic DNA consisting of the Promega Wizard® Magnetic 96 DNA Plant System and the Eppendorf liquid handling workstation epMotion® 5075 LH. Various leaf and seed plant samples were used as starting material and the extracted genomic DNA was subjected to PCR analysis. The quality of individual samples was assessed in a cross contamination assay.

Thermo Introduces the Sorvall WX Ultra Centrifuge Series
10 Apr 2006: Thermo Electron Corporation, the world leader in analytical instruments, today unveiled the Sorvall® WX Ultra Series floor standing centrifuges. Available in 80k, 90k and 100k rpm models, the state-of-the-art ultracentrifuges pack cutting-edge technology and simple operation into a sleek, compact design for cell and molecular biology, genomic, and proteomic applications.
